Have you ever experienced a moment so beautiful, so perfect, that it felt as if Heaven kissed Earth just for you? That’s God’s favor. It’s not always loud or dramatic—it can be a quiet door opening, an unexpected blessing, or strength in the middle of a storm. But it is real, constant, and deeply personal.

God’s favor isn’t about perfection. It’s not reserved for those with flawless lives or unshakable faith. It’s grace poured out on the willing, the weary, the hopeful, and even the broken. When we align our hearts with Him, we begin to walk in the blessings that were always meant for us—not because we earned them, but because He is good.

Blessings don’t always look like riches or ease. Sometimes, God’s greatest blessings are peace in chaos, joy that outlasts pain, or doors that close to guide us to better ones. His favor surrounds us like a shield (Psalm 5:12), protecting, guiding, and uplifting.

So today, take a moment and breathe this in: You are favored. You are chosen. You are seen. Even in the wilderness seasons, God’s blessings are chasing you down. Trust His timing. Celebrate the small wins. Speak life. And most of all, live like you believe that Heaven is cheering you on—because it is.

You are not forgotten. You are favored. And your best is still ahead.
